Transaction de81bc8e765e074788eabdd5465d2fc388d9094dcaa67ae0819aad6cb5d6329a
1 Input
1 Output
-
de81bc8e765e074788eabdd5465d2fc388d9094dcaa67ae0819aad6cb5d6329a:0
- value
- 20948570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73af90766b9153261848b9d8f0d0c2616e11ae2a OP_EQUAL
- address
- 3CEhx2UE983koMHmuRyVDa8gEQAqVrTVni